Advancements in Driver Technology
One of the key factors contributing to the popularity of earbuds among professionals is the advancement in driver technology. Drivers are the components responsible for converting electrical signals into sound waves. Modern earbuds often feature high-quality drivers made from materials such as titanium, ceramic, or graphene, which provide accurate sound reproduction and durability.
Dynamic Drivers vs. Balanced Armature Drivers
There are two main types of drivers used in earbuds: dynamic drivers and balanced armature drivers. Dynamic drivers are the most common type and are known for their ability to produce deep bass and clear highs. Balanced armature drivers, on the other hand, are designed to provide accurate sound reproduction and are often used in high-end earbuds.

Flat Frequency Response
Many earbuds are designed to provide a flat frequency response, which means that they don’t emphasize or attenuate specific frequencies. This allows professionals to hear the audio as it truly is, without any coloration or distortion.

Active Noise Cancellation
Some earbuds feature active noise cancellation, which uses advanced technology to cancel out background noise. This is especially useful for professionals who work in extremely noisy environments, such as construction sites or airports.
